This segment is called " Influencing Doctors " , How Pharmaceutical Companies use enticement to " Educate " Physicians. By Brian Ross and David W. Scott. Primetime goes undercover to Lavish Parties given for doctors by pharmaceutical companies. They expose " perks " such as cruises, all expense paid vacations, professional sports game tickets, ski trips, and monies upward to $10,000.00 per year, all given by drug companies to doctors who promote and use their products. 6 billion dollars is spent annually for what the drug companies call " educating doctors " , driving up the cost of prescription drugs and corrupting the practice of medicine. >>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
